In this article, we will discuss 10 simple ways to improve your gut health and provide answers to 10 frequently asked questions about gut health.
1. Eat a diverse range of foods: The diversity of your gut microbiota is important for overall gut health. Eating a variety of f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ins can help promote a healthy balance of gut bacteria.
2. Include fermented foods in your diet: Fermented foods like yogurt, kefir, sauerkraut, and kimchi are rich in probiotics, which are beneficial bacteria that can help improve gut health.
3. Stay hydrated: Drinking plenty of water is important for maintaining healthy digestion and promoting a healthy gut microbiome. Aim to drink at least 8-10 glasses of water per day.
4. Get regular exercise: Regular physical activity can help improve gut motility and promote a healthy gut microbiome. Aim for at least 30 minutes of moderate exercise most days of the week.
5. Reduce stress: Chronic stress can have a negative impact on gut health. Practice stress-reducing techniques like meditation, deep breathing, yoga, or spending time in nature to help improve your gut health.
6. Get enough sleep: Poor sleep can disrupt the balance of gut bacteria and lead to digestive issues. Aim for 7-9 hours of quality sleep each night to support a healthy gut microbiome.
7. Limit processed foods and sugar: Processed foods and added sugars can promote the growth of harmful bacteria in the gut. Opt for whole, unprocessed foods as much as possible to support a healthy gut microbiome.
8. Take a probiotic supplement: If you have digestive issues or have recently taken antibiotics, taking a probiotic supplement can help replenish beneficial gut bacteria and improve gut health.
9. Eat prebiotic-rich foods: Prebiotics are non-digestible fibers that feed beneficial gut bacteria. Include foods like garlic, onions, leeks, asparagus, and bananas in your diet to support a healthy gut microbiome.
10. Listen to your body: Pay attention to how different foods make you feel and adjust your diet accordingly. Everyone’s gut microbiome is unique, so it’s important to find what works best for you.
FAQs about Gut Health:
1. What are probiotics and why are they important for gut health?
Probiotics are beneficial bacteria that can help improve gut health by promoting a healthy balance of gut microbiota. They can be found in fermented foods like yogurt, kefir, and sauerkraut, as well as in supplement form.
2. How long does it take to improve gut health?
Improving gut health is a gradual process that can take weeks to months. Consistently following a healthy diet, staying hydrated, exercising regularly, and managing stress can help promote a healthy gut microbiome over time.
3. Can gut health affect mental health?
Yes, there is a strong connection between gut health and mental health. The gut-brain axis is a communication pathway between the gut and the brain, and imbalances in gut bacteria can contribute to mood disorders like anxiety and depression.
4. Are there any specific foods that can help improve gut health?
Foods like yogurt, kefir, sauerkraut, kimchi, garlic, onions, leeks, asparagus, bananas, and whole grains are all beneficial for gut health. Including a variety of these foods in your diet can help support a healthy gut microbiome.
5. Can antibiotics affect gut health?
Yes, antibiotics can disrupt the balance of gut bacteria by killing off both harmful and beneficial bacteria. Taking a probiotic supplement after a course of antibiotics can help replenish beneficial gut bacteria.
6. How does stress affect gut health?
Chronic stress can disrupt the balance of gut bacteria and lead to digestive issues like bloating, constipation, or diarrhea. Managing stress through techniques like meditation, deep breathing, and yoga can help support a healthy gut microbiome.
7. Is there a link between gut health and weight management?
Yes, there is a link between gut health and weight management. An imbalance in gut bacteria can lead to weight gain and obesity, while a healthy gut microbiome can help support a healthy weight.
8. Can gut health affect skin health?
Yes, gut health can impact skin health. An imbalance in gut bacteria can contribute to skin conditions like acne, eczema, or psoriasis. Improving gut health through diet and lifestyle changes can help promote clear, healthy skin.
9. Are there any supplements that can help improve gut health?
In addition to probiotics, other supplements like prebiotics, digestive enzymes, and fiber can help support a healthy gut microbiome. It’s important to talk to your healthcare provider before starting any new supplements.
10. How can I tell if my gut health is improving?
Improvements in gut health can manifest as better digestion, reduced bloating, more regular bowel movements, increased energy levels, and improved mood. Pay attention to how you feel after making changes to your diet and lifestyle to gauge improvements in gut health.
